World Cup 2026: how mobile networks can avoid cybersecurity chaos at kick-off

Mobile network operators face significant cybersecurity risks during the 2026 FIFA World Cup as massive roaming traffic spikes threaten to expose vulnerabilities in aging global signaling infrastructure.

Key Points

  • The 2026 FIFA World Cup, hosted by the USA, Mexico, and Canada, expects 6.5 million fans, creating unprecedented pressure on mobile network signaling protocols.
  • Legacy protocols like SS7 and Diameter lack native encryption, leaving networks susceptible to location tracking, SMS interception, and billing fraud.
  • Smaller Tier 2 and Tier 3 operators are at higher risk due to limited security budgets and a lack of robust, pre-configured signaling firewalls.
  • Experts recommend pivoting to cloud-based security, 24/7 real-time monitoring, and automated alerts to detect threats during the tournament.
  • Enhanced cross-border intelligence sharing between roaming partners is essential to block coordinated attacks from global fraud syndicates.

Why it Matters

The surge in international roaming traffic creates a "perfect storm" where malicious activity can easily blend into legitimate network signaling, potentially leading to widespread service disruptions or data theft. By prioritizing temporary, high-impact resilience measures, operators can protect critical infrastructure and ensure the tournament remains focused on sports rather than a major digital security failure.
